Senator Ted Cruz wants to defund ObamaCare or defund the government.
The House has already passed a continuing resolution that would avert a government shutdown set to take place on March 27th, the date that the Continuing Appropriations Resolution of 2013 expires.
Now, the CR is in the Senate where Senator Ted Cruz offered up an amendment that would remove any funding for the implementation of Obamacare.
Of course, since the Democrats are all good team players, and since they control the Senate, the amendment failed. But Senator Ted Cruz pointed out that if the Senate ends up making any changes to the continuing resolution, they’d have to send it back to the House, and when they do, the GOP should add an amendment like his that would defund Obamacare. That way, the President and the Democrat-controlled Senate are left with the option to either defund Obamacare or let the government shut down. Their choice.
